Here are some simple ways you can maximise the money you raise for Rainer through Just Giving:

  • Personalise your page when you set it up with pictures and the reason you have chosen Rainer.
  • People tend to match the amounts already listed on the page, so do target your most generous supporters first!
  • Tell everyone you know
  • Encourage them all to pass on the message to anyone else who might support your chosen charity. Also think of those people living in different parts of the UK or abroad.
  • Be persistent, it takes more than one round of emails to reach your target. Encourage people to re-visit your page by regularly updating it and sending to people at least 3 times.. You know what it's like - people mean to donate, but sometimes they don't quite get round to it on the first request.
  • Change your email signature at work and/or at home,add a line at the bottom including the address of your web page.
  • Let your supporters know what their donation will buy for your chosen charity. For example £30 for Rainer would provide a starter pack for a young care leaver with the essentials to move to a new home.
  • Keep fundraising after your event, 20 per cent of all donations through Justgiving come in after people have completed their fundraising event.
